Business Analyst Salary in Washington
The median business analyst salary in Washington is $118,110 per year, which is 27.0% above the national median of $93,000.
Business Analyst Salary in Washington by Experience
In Washington, an entry-level business analyst earns around $76,200, while experienced professionals earn up to $177,800 per year. The cost of living index in Washington is 115% of the national average.
Salary Percentiles in Washington
| Percentile | WA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ile | $71,120 |
| 25th Percentile | $92,710 |
| Median (50th) | $118,110 |
| 75th Percentile | $152,400 |
| 90th Percentile | $187,960 |
